Publication number: 20180111154Abstract: A nozzle for a tool for injecting chemical anchor resin into a hole in a wall, said nozzle comprising a body of elongate shape and comprising a longitudinal end for connection to said tool or to at least one cartridge of said tool, said body comprising at least one internal longitudinal duct for the passage of resin, wherein said nozzle comprises mechanisms for cleaning said hole by brushing and/or injection of air.Type: ApplicationFiled: April 18, 2016Publication date: April 26, 2018Inventors: Emmanuel Vallon, Pascale Grandjean, Jérôme Couvreur, Jean-Luc Simonin, Guy Jaillet, Matthieu Perrier, Michel Gleizolles, Ludovic Tournier

Publication number: 20180111297Abstract: A tool for injecting chemical anchor resin into a hole in a wall, comprising a main handgrip for holding the tool, a trigger for operating at least one function of the tool, and a member of elongate shape intended to be inserted into a hole in the wall, said tool being equipped with a depth stop intended to bear against the wall, wherein the depth stop is situated at a free longitudinal end of a piston rod of a linear actuator of the tool and in that the tool further comprises actuator control mechanism(s) configured to vary the deployed length of said piston rod while the tool is in operation.Type: ApplicationFiled: April 20, 2016Publication date: April 26, 2018Inventors: Emmanuel Vallon, Pascale Grandjean, Jérôme Couvreur, Jean-Luc Simonin, Guy Jaillet, Matthieu Perrier, Michel Gleizolles, Ludovic Tournier

Patent number: 8016174Abstract: An indirect fire device for fixing fasteners in a substrate material includes a piston for driving a fastener movably mounted in a barrel and a plug guide for guiding a fastener towards the substrate material. The device is adapted to receive a magazine for receiving a strip of fasteners in order to introduce the fasteners one by one into the plug guide. Each fastener is held in a sleeve comprising bridges for connection to another sleeve. The plug guide of the device includes a zone having an enlarged circular section at the opening of the magazine leading into the plug guide, extending axially over the length of a sleeve increased by the stroke of the plug guide for loading the device.Type: GrantFiled: January 21, 2005Date of Patent: September 13, 2011Assignee: Societe de Prospection et d'Inventions Techniques SpitInventors: Roland Almeras, Patrick Herelier, Emmanuel Vallon

Publication number: 20100206934Abstract: The tool comprises an assembly of a tip-guide and a shear unit, on which can be fastened a charger of fastening elements. The fastening elements are introduced in the bore of the tip-guide through a passing window provided in the shear unit. The tool comprises a pivoting flap for adjusting the effective length of the passing window to the length of the fastening elements to be driven. The flap is pivotally mounted about an axis substantially parallel to the tip-guide bore and is adapted to provide a guiding surface for the shortest fastening elements before they enter the partially plugged passing window. With the invention, the short elements can neither rock the tool nor jam it.Type: ApplicationFiled: September 3, 2008Publication date: August 19, 2010Applicant: SOCIETE DE PROSPECTION ET D'INVENTIONS TECHNIQUES SPITInventors: Emmanuel Vallon, Patrick Herelier

Patent number: 7314211Abstract: A connection arrangement for transferring gas from a compressed gas cartridge, has a valve element configured to control the release of gas from the cartridge; a male outlet which is integral with the valve element; a male inlet of a gas receiver for a tool that runs on compressed gas; and a connector receiving and connecting the male inlet and outlet. The connector is a tubular housing having a through hole extending from one end to the other. An inner wall of the housing contacts side surfaces of the male outlet and inlet in a sealing manner. The connector also has, in a middle region, transverse sealing surfaces that contact the end faces of the male outlet and inlet. The diameter of the through hole in this middle region is the same as the inner diameters of the openings in the ends of the male inlet and outlet.Type: GrantFiled: May 18, 2006Date of Patent: January 1, 2008Assignee: Societe de Prospection et d'Inventions Techniques SPITInventors: Emmanuel Vallon, Patrick Herelier

Patent number: 6837411Abstract: In the apparatus, a fastening element is driven into a support under the action of the gases from an explosive charge via a piston (2) that can move in a gun between a firing position and a fastening position, and a plug guide (5) in which a piston-braking ball (6) mechanism is mounted, which comprises arms (7) mounted to pivot on the plug-guide (5) arranged to modulate the radial force of the balls (6), depending on the relative displacement of the gun (3) and of the piston (2), between a maximum force when the piston (2) moves forward in the gun, and a non-zero minimum force, when the piston (2) moves back.Type: GrantFiled: December 9, 2003Date of Patent: January 4, 2005Assignee: Societe de Prospection et d'Inventions TechniquestspitInventors: Roland Almeras, Patrick Herelier, Emmanuel Vallon
